XLPE/XL-CPE Instrumentation Cable with Individual and Overall Shielded Pairs/Triads Specifications

XLPE/XL-CPE Instrumentation Cable Construction:

  • Conductor: 18 AWG and 16 AWC tinned, annealed copper per ASTM B33, Class B stranding per ASTM B8
  • Insulation: Flame-retardant Cross-linked Polyethylene (XLPE)
  • Color-coded per ICEA Method 1: Pairs: Black and White Triads: Black, White, and Red
  • Shield: Individual and Overall Shield: aluminum/polyester in contact with stranded tinned copper drain wire
  • Jacket: Cross-Linked Chlorinated Polyethylene (XL-CPE)
  • Industrial Instrumentation Cable Options:
    • 300V Type PLTC
    • Bare copper conductor 
    • Class C Stranding
    • EHTC®-Ethylene Propylene Rubber jacket
    • Overall shielded pairs/triads
    • Thermoplastic Low-Smoke, Zero-Halogen (LSZH) jacket
    • In accordance with UL subject 2250 as Instrumentation Tray Cable (ITC)
    • Other constructions available upon request

XLPE/XL-CPE Instrumentation Cable Ratings and Approvals:

  • Voltage Rating: 600V
  • Max. Temperature: 90°C wet or dry
  • UL Type RFH-2, FFH-2 conductors
  • UL 1277 Type TC
  • UL 1581
  • ICEA S-82-552
  • ICEA S-73-532
  • UL 1581 VW-1
  • UL 1277
  • IEEE 383
  • IEEE 1202
  • CSA FT-4
  • ICEA T-29-520
  • EPA 40 CFR, Part 261 for leachable lead content per TCLP
  • OSHA acceptable

XLPE/XL-CPE Instrumentation Cable Features:

  • Ripcord applied to all cables with jacket thickness of 60 mils or less
  • Oil-resistant jacket
  • Sunlight and weather-resistant
  • Excellent electrical, thermal, and physical properties
  • Excellent moisture resistance
  • Excellent flame resistance
  • "Heavy-duty" rating per ICEA standards
  • Excellent low-temperature characteristics
  • Meets cold bend test at -35°C

XLPE/XL-CPE Instrumentation Cable Applications:

  • Typical applications include audio, intercom, control, energy management, and alarm circuits
  • Acceptable for use in free air or raceways or direct burial
  • In wet or dry locations
  • Permitted for use in Class 1 Division 2 industrial hazardous locations per NEC
